Dad just passed his first stone at 62, how do you guys prevent them from coming back? by New-Set5179 in KidneyStones

[–]ChesyreFrog 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Thanks for the well wishing.

Yeah, I was referred to a urologist who had me do a 24 hr urine collection and routine bloodwork. PTH was one of the check boxes, along with the levels of calcium in my blood. My levels came back abnormally high, so I was referred to a specialist and endocrinologist for more labs before being diagnosed with primary hyperparathyroidism and ordered to get a CT looking for the overactive gland. I guess my demographic only makes up about 5-10% of these cases.

The PTH and vitamin D help regulate the processing of calcium in my body, so the overactive gland is making my body think my calcium level is low, and holds on to more. That extra calcium then doesn't excrete properly and builds up in my kidneys. If left untreated it could even leech calcium from my bones over time.
